
Python3,5?代碼讓電腦永不息屏。
5?代碼禁?電腦息屏
1、引?
?屌絲:魚哥,按照公司規定,我的電腦鎖屏時間是5分鐘,但是,我不想讓電腦在空閑5分鐘后鎖屏。
?魚:你要挑戰公司信息安全?
?屌絲:不不不…公司信息安全?于天,我就是想讓??多學點知識~
?魚:你要是這么說,倒是可以。
?屌絲:奈斯。
2、電腦永不息屏的兩種?法
2.1電腦?動?式
想到讓電腦不息屏,我們常規做法:
①電腦桌?→?標右鍵→顯?設置
②設置頁?,選擇“電源和睡眠”
③左側的睡眠tab欄,選擇??期望的時間即可
按照這種?式,我們?分鐘就可以設置完成。
2.2代碼?式
但是呢,我們今天?另?種?式來讓電腦不息屏。
思路
?先,我們都知道,電腦息屏,是因為電腦覺得當前為空閑狀態,
所以在設置的時間內,就息屏。
所以,根據這個思路,我們就讓電腦永不停??作。
于是乎…我們就想到了pyAutoGUI庫。
原理:
利??標在桌?上來來回回的移動,讓電腦認為我們在?作。
2.2.1安裝
?規矩,電腦沒有安裝的話,直接pipinstall?式即可。
pipinstallpyatuogui
剩下的就是等待。
等待過程中,我們可以回歸?下安裝第三?庫的?式,
1、?動單個第三?庫安裝
pipinstallpackagename
2、?動安裝第三?庫
《》
3、?次導?全部庫
《》
回顧完成,我們的pyautogui庫也安裝完成了。
接下來,我們就來敲代碼。
2.2.2代碼實戰
1、moveRel(x,y)函數
我們?到的是pyautogui庫中的moveRel(x,y)函數:
含義:
根據當前位置,相對移動?標指針;
注意:
當x/y?于0,則表?往右/往下移動?標指針。當x/y?于0,則往左/往上移動?標指針【x/y是整數】;
2、random函數
因為有隨機函數,所以我們就?random函數?動?成。
含義:
?于?成指定數值范圍內的隨機整數;
注意:
該函數有兩個參數a和b,表?指定區間的上限和下限;
3、代碼展?
#-*-coding:utf-8-*-
#@Time:2021-12-01
#@Author:carl_DJ
importrandom
importpyautogui
importtime
#使?while循環,來讓程序?直執?
whileTrue:
#設置?標移動參數
x=t(-300,300)
y=t(-300,300)
#在設置范圍內移動
l(x,y)
#每執??次,休息10秒,不然太累
(10)
?屌絲:就這么簡單
?魚:沒錯,就是這么簡單。
在這??魚嘮叨?句。
pyAutoGUI庫作為?個?動化操作?標的庫,它的功能強?的很。
在這?就不多說了。
本文發布于:2023-03-10 20:15:16,感謝您對本站的認可!
本文鏈接:http://www.newhan.cn/zhishi/a/1678450516135492.html
版權聲明:本站內容均來自互聯網,僅供演示用,請勿用于商業和其他非法用途。如果侵犯了您的權益請與我們聯系,我們將在24小時內刪除。
本文word下載地址:電腦鎖屏時間怎么設置.doc
本文 PDF 下載地址:電腦鎖屏時間怎么設置.pdf
| 留言與評論(共有 0 條評論) |